Page 3 of 3 THIS IS A SOURCES SOUGHT NOTICE REPRESENTING A MARKET SURVEY AND IS NOT A REQUEST FOR PROPOSALS, PROPOSAL ABSTRACTS, QUOTATIONS OR INVITATION FOR BIDS The Department of Veterans Affairs is conducting a MARKET RESEARCH SURVEY to obtain information regarding: (1) the availability and capability of qualified large business sources (2) the availability and capability of qualified small business sources; (3) whether they are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ned, Veteran-Owned, Small Business, HUB Zone 8(a), Women-Owned, or small disadvantaged business concern, (4) their size classification relative to the North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) code for the proposed acquisition, and (6) current market price. Your responses to the information requested will assist the Government in determining the appropriate acquisition method, including whether a set-aside is possible. The NAICS code is 339113 Description of The Requirement: Bard Peripheral Vascular Luminexx Biliary and Lifestent Stents in various quantities and sizes for Consignment Agreement The Syracuse VA Medical Center has a requirement for various sizes and quantities of Bard Luminexx Biliary and Lifestent Stents to be supplied to the facility under consignment agreement terms. The vendor would be responsible for maintaining and stocking the inventory, without charge to the VA. Payment would be issued for items used from the inventory only. Interested vendors must be authorized Bard distributors. No gray-market items will be allowed within the facility.
